What Is Labubu?
Labubu is a collectible designer toy created by Hong Kong artist Kasing Lung. With its pointy ears, sharp teeth, and quirky smile, Labubu walks the fine line between adorable and strange—making it one of the most talked-about collectibles of 2025. Originally introduced through The Monsters series, this character has become a global sensation.
Why Is Labubu So Popular?
Labubu gained massive popularity thanks to:
Blind box releases that keep collectors guessing.
Rare editions with only a 1-in-72 chance to find.
Celebrity influence, including stars like Lisa from Blackpink and Rihanna showing them off.
Fashion appeal—Labubu plushes and keychains are now worn like luxury accessories.
The Collector’s Craze
Some rare Labubu figures have sold for thousands of dollars at auctions, making them a mix of art collectible and status symbol. Limited editions, seasonal designs, and collaborations with brands have turned Labubu into a cultural icon.
Watch Out for Fakes
Because of its demand, counterfeit Labubu dolls are circulating. Always buy from authorized retailers and look for authenticity seals to ensure your collectible is genuine.
